Find the volume of the entire parallelepiped, consisting of 12 small parallelepiped, if the dimensions of the small parallelepiped are 3 cm, 6 cm, 9 cm.

1. Let’s calculate the volume of a small parallelepiped by multiplying its length, height and width:
Volume 1 = 3 * 6 * 9 = 3 * 54 = 162 cm3.
2. Now let’s increase the volume of the small box by 12 times to get the volume of the big box:
Volume 2 = 12 * 162 = 1944 cm3.
Answer: the volume of a large parallelepiped is 1944 cm3.
